  The Link isstill a community newspaper, produced and distributed by volunteer residents.

             Toot is small with a green suit and a
             bobble on his hat. He has big black
             boots and they are magic. They can
             make him jump and dance and he has
             white and red socks. Toot is a little
             man and he lives around our school-at
             Toothill.            ( Adrian Stemp)
